On May 22-23, 2018, Riga hosted a regular high-level round-table debate "Riga Dialogue“.

This year the meeting focused on the following topic: “The New Normal in the Euro-Atlantic Security Order". The meeting was organized by the Latvian Institute of International Affairs with the support of a number of Latvian and international institutional partners, including Russian International Affairs Council.
